The Shift Toward Immutable Infrastructure

Immutable infrastructure represents a paradigm shift in managing cloud environments. Instead of updating servers and services in-place, this approach involves deploying preconfigured, unchangeable images that are replaced atomically. This methodology reduces configuration drift, streamlines rollback procedures, and enhances security by minimizing manual interventions.
